The public comment period on the AJ Mine Water Study ends March 28th.
The report is an overview of Juneau’s water system, and identifies several scenarios and management concepts, with and without a nearby operating gold mine.

Rob Steedle has been appointed Juneau’s next Deputy City Manager. The long-time CBJ employee was selected by current Deputy Manager Kim Kiefer, who assumes the top job next month.
